What “strength effectivity” looks like inside a duct

When employees imagine potency, they image equipment nameplates, AFUE and HSPF scores, or a shiny new good thermostat. The duct community rarely will get that focus. Yet the Department of Energy has lengthy expected that distribution losses can devour 20 to 30 percent of heating and cooling output, chiefly in procedures with leaks, kinks, or debris. Dust and lint are usually not simply cosmetic. They behave like felt interior a pipe, catching more particles and slowing airflow. Reduced airflow means the blower runs longer or at a better velocity to provide the comparable temperature trade, so kilowatt hours and fuel therms tick upward.

In the sphere, I watch 3 effectivity penalties from dirty ducts play out over and over. First, static stress rises. Your blower, whether an ECM variable-pace motor or an older PSC sort, have got to do further work to triumph over that drag. Second, warm transfer surfaces undergo. Dust that reaches an evaporator coil or secondary warmness exchanger acts like a sweater, insulating fins and blockading air passages. That lowers the formula’s really apt capacity. Third, controls get fooled. Thermostats reply to laggy rooms through calling for greater runtime. On multi-tale Seattle houses, that leaves bedrooms stuffy and basements cold, prompting homeowners to tinker with vents and fan settings in a approach that usally makes matters worse.

Seattle’s weather makes filth behave differently

A dry excessive wilderness dwelling house gathers dirt too, however the Puget Sound basin has its own cocktail of factors that boost up buildup. We song in rain-soaked organic cloth from conifer needles and composting leaves. Spring brings a flurry of pollen that clings to damp surfaces. Many of our older homes place confidence in crawlspaces for return ducts and furnish runs to first-surface registers, and those spaces can hover at 60 to 80 p.c. relative humidity inside the moist season. Dust in top humidity clumps and adheres. That ability a gentle movie can changed into a dense mat near elbows, tapers, and department takeoffs.

I almost always see flex duct with slight sags, %%!%%199d1278-1/3-4363-ab08-146daaa3cad8%%!%% for the duration of remodels when human being needed to snake around a beam. Those low spots act like a float fence. Over time the interior spiral cord gathers a felt-like ring at each one rib. In metallic trunk lines, the primary few feet downstream of a leaky filter out rack gather coarse lint that then performs trap-and-maintain with finer debris. If you might have a gas furnace, the return air trail can carry cooking aerosols that persist with duct partitions and end up cheesy. Add a cat or dog and the predicament compounds.

All of this issues for vigor performance considering the fact that airflow is the whole thing. Your gear’s potency rankings expect genuine exterior static pressure. If a system is designed round zero.five inches of water column and you're walking at zero.nine as a consequence of dirty ducts, even the fine variable-pace blower spends extra watts in line with CFM to continue up.

How duct cleansing unquestionably works when carried out right

A desirable cleaning is simply not a swift vacuum on the registers. It starts off with inspection. Technicians may still open get entry to factors, degree static rigidity, peek at coil faces, and ascertain that the filter rack seals tight. They will look at various for leaks, disconnected boots, and beaten flex runs. Then the cleaning system issues. There are two accepted techniques: touch cleansing using agitation resources inside the ducts, and destructive air cleansing with a prime-powered vacuum creating suction at the same time as brushes or air whips dislodge debris.

In the Seattle market, many Air Duct Cleaning Seattle services bring a truck-hooked up negative air unit that pulls 3,000 to 5,000 CFM by way of an eight or 10 inch hose. They will reduce in a primary get entry to at the deliver trunk and once in a while at the return, attach the vacuum hose, and cap registers to attention suction. Agitation resources stream with the aid of the branches, sweeping debris towards the vacuum. Good techs take their time on the 1st 10 toes downstream of the air handler and at elbows, as a result of it is where buildup is worst. If there's a coil downstream of the give plenum, they can offer protection to it or cast off it for separate cleaning.

How cleanliness intersects with insulation, sealing, and design

Duct cleaning works most excellent as a part of a package deal. If your ducts leak 20 % in their air into an attic or crawlspace, cleaning helps airflow yet leaves a much greater efficiency hole. In my event, homeowners get the most return when they do three issues in combination: seal leaks, insulate in which ducts %%!%%9aee0aea-third-4744-95aa-c5c29de72d9d%%!%% using unconditioned areas, and clear the internal surfaces.

Mastic or tape rated UL-181 seals joints and seams. In older sheet metal trunks, I point of interest on the Pittsburgh seams and takeoffs. In flex runs, I take a look at the interior center connections at collars. Once sealed, insulation matters. R-eight jacket on ducts in unconditioned areas protects temperature and stops condensation that can draw in mud and microbial increase. Only then does cleaning prove its complete receive advantages, on the grounds that the technique now continues layout airflow and temperature with minimal losses.

Design also issues. I actually have noticeable company-new accessories starved via undersized returns. No amount of Duct Cleaning Seattle can restoration a return this is too small. If your formula was sized for a 0.five inch static but measures 0.nine with a blank clear out and clean ducts, chances are you'll desire further go back ability or a bigger filter media cabinet. The objective is to make the blower’s task ordinary so it uses fewer watts consistent with CFM and the heat change surfaces see the airflow they had been designed for.

Filters do the day by day work

An dear cleaning is no change for regular filtration. Seattle’s pollen season and autumn leaf mold put a considerable number of particulate into your go back air circulation. A deep-pleated media clear out cabinet sized for low speed throughout the clear out can pay for itself in blower energy and coil cleanliness. I steadily convert procedures from a 1 inch clear out slot to a four or five inch cabinet, which spreads the rigidity drop over extra floor discipline. The effect is a quieter blower, longer filter out existence, and fewer debris reaching the ducts. If allergic reactions are a predicament, a MERV eleven to thirteen filter gives you a superb stability among trap and airflow. Higher MERV can guide however purely if the filter out vicinity is extensive ample to circumvent starving the approach.

Pay cognizance to the filter out rack itself. I actually have viewed neat stacks of filters in closets when the rack leaked around the edges, bypassing unfiltered air immediately into the return. A bead of mastic or a gasket package at that junction preserves the entire element of the filter out and retains airborne dirt and dust out of the ducts.

Case find out about: a mid-century break up-point near Green Lake

A loved ones called approximately uneven heat and increasing iciness costs. The formula used to be a five-12 months-vintage variable-pace warm pump with a fuel furnace for backup, customarily green package. The ducts, despite the fact that, dated again to the Sixties. We measured external static at 0.86 inches with a sparkling clear out, neatly above the blower’s completely happy area. Returns were a single 18 with the aid of 8 trunk serving the complete condominium, with dissimilar flex branches additional through the years.

Inspection discovered a hairy mat in the first 6 toes of the return, lint bridging the coil fins, and a overwhelmed flex run to the upstairs bed room that compelled airflow to detour into a better department. We cleaned the go back and delivery trunks with destructive air and rotary brushes, eliminated and washed the coil, and changed the beaten flex with a glossy-radius part. We additionally sealed a niche on the filter out rack that regarded minor but pulled a lot of unfiltered air.

Post-paintings static stress fell to 0.58 inches. Blower watt draw at overall heating airflow dropped via kind of 20 p.c. Over the following two billing cycles, the property owner observed an eleven percent aid in electrical use for heating compared to the earlier year, adjusted for identical weather. The upstairs bed room stabilized within a stage of the hallway thermostat. That is what blank, unobstructed airpaths can do.

The facet instances and trade-offs no person advertises

Duct cleansing isn't a silver bullet. In residences with radiant warmth transformed to compelled air without right kind duct layout, cleaning helps little as a result of the ducts themselves are undersized. In leaky residences in which the envelope dominates losses, air sealing and attic insulation broadly speaking beat duct cleaning on a natural strength savings groundwork. I also caution buyers with soft or deteriorating ductboard. Overzealous brushing can break the internal floor. In the ones circumstances, gentle vacuuming and, routinely, partial substitute serve enhanced than aggressive cleansing.

Another part case: houses with ERVs or HRVs tied into the duct community. These systems rely on balanced flows. A careless cleansing can disturb stability or introduce leaks at seams. Hire a staff that knows ventilation gadget and should measure in the past and after.

Finally, do no longer fail to spot the function of occupants. I actually have noticed spotless ducts ruined at once by means of renovations without true containment. Drywall dirt is the enemy. If you might be transforming, quilt returns, use transient filters, and amendment the most important filter occasionally all the way through the assignment.
